IT-LIFEブログ

主にIT系のことや時事ネタや、たまに雑記

ステップ関数とシグモイド関数をPytyonで実装してみた!

ãé¢æ° fx ã¤ã©ã¹ããã®ç»åæ¤ç´¢çµæ

ステップ関数とは入力が0を超えたら1を出力。それ以外は0を出力という関数です。

シグモイド関数とは、下記のような式で表します。

f:id:nok-0930-ss:20190113134920p:plain

ニューラルネットワークでよく使われています。

 

ここではPythonを使ってステップ関数とシグモイド関数をグラフで表示してみます。

下記にそのソースコードを記します。

 

 

あとはこれを単純にコピペして実行するだけです。

すると以下のような画像が表示されると思います。

青がステップ関数でオレンジがシグモイド関数です!

f:id:nok-0930-ss:20190113134959p:plain